Transaction 2db59365302a4baf18d369ae2a261efc3f27f71ff2ed21d1a34a80ad29e69625
1 Input
1 Output
-
2db59365302a4baf18d369ae2a261efc3f27f71ff2ed21d1a34a80ad29e69625:0
- value
- 334835
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f2396ccd638c439282b41f3f7a18d92f85d6da89 OP_EQUAL
- address
- 3PmnEvgHdUs1Y5WTjvZkGiSC5Q9MSkDvqj